A sudden picture of Griffyn Renaud de Verdelay popped into Brenna's mind and the comparison was not favorable.
Arrogance and constant mockery could hardly be considered genial. Compassion? He probably kicked small dogs and frightened children half to death if they crossed his path. Thoughtful? To his own ends, perhaps. Brave? Well, she had only the one incident this afternoon to liken his behavior to and that had been against three ruffians with nary more than a couple of dull blades between them. Animal lust was not passion. A well-executed kiss was not a sign of devotion, and bathing a bruised throat with cool water was no proof of enduring tenderness. As for sainthood
... he was probably dicing over some blowsy wench right now, or lying naked on a bed of furs urging some silly girl to rub lower ...
Brenna returned to sit by the fire, but her cheeks were warm enough and she kept walking, nodding at a group of Amboise guardsmen who looked up from their conversations as she drew near. Two of the burliest accompanied her to the riverbank and guarded her privacy while she washed and tended herself, and when they escorted her back to her tent, she yawned and bade them good night, then doused the lantern and crawled onto her pallet of soft furs. Another yawn sent her snuggling deeper but her eyes remained wide open. She lay there in the semidarkness listening to the voices, the laughter, the singing, the clink of tankards and ever-present grinding of whetstones ... and felt more wide awake than she had all day.
Blaming the cold river water for revitalizing her, she curled herself into an even tighter ball and forced her eyes to close, determined there would be at least one fully refreshed, clear head in camp come daylight. Moreover, it would likely be one of the last chances for a good night's sleep before they departed for England.
"Ivo is boasting he will snap this Prince of Darkness in two like a dried twig."
Brenna groaned into the furs as more eager speculators passed by the tent.
"More than that, he says he will do it on the first pass and spit this golden falcon on his lance like a trussed capon."
"Hah! I have two deniers to wager—think you I would squander them on the boastings of a fat dolt?"
"Boastings? Did you hear that women have been forming lines outside his tent, some of them just to see the size of his cod?"
"Whose ... Ivo's or the Prince's?"
The sound of a fist clouting a shoulder drifted through the canvas. "The Prince of Darkness, of course. He is taking on all comers now, in the lists and out."
Brenna sighed and sat up. Lines of women, indeed. Snakes for hair. Eyes that flashed fire. What in God's name did they say about Robin behind his back?
She drew her boots on again and went to the door. No one was showing any interest in her darkened tent, and she felt suddenly rebellious enough to take advantage.
